Quick answer

Kanagaon is a village in Narayanpur Tehsil of Narayanpur district in Chhattisgarh. Its Census location code is 449651.

About Kanagaon village record

The source record places Kanagaon in Narayanpur Tehsil of Narayanpur district, Chhattisgarh. Its Census village code is 449651.

The Census 2011 record reports population 366, 71 households, area 312.40 hectares, PIN code 494661.
